  • SNWA's Cooling Tower Conservation Efforts
  • Conference Proceeding by American Water Works Association, 02/01/2008

This powerpoint presentation begins by providing a brief overview of Southern Nevada Water Authority (SNWA) and its Water Efficient TechnologiesProgram (W.E.T.). The W.E.T. Program is designed to encourage capital improvements thatcan result in saving at least 500,000 gallons per year, provides anincentive of up to $150,000 per property, and offers two Program Tracks that include:Menu Item - select from a list of pre-approvedtechnologies with assigned incentive values; and,performance-based - for custom conservationsolutions (rebate contingent on performance). The status of the Cooling Towers Program is presented, along with Conclusions: SNWA's efforts to facilitate improvements in the waterefficiency of cooling towers appears to be successful;for those properties partnering with SNWA, CR hasgone from 2.22 up to 3.45 (an improvement of 1.23);this represents an annual savings of approximately673,760 gallons for each 100 tons of cooling capacity;for the average facility visited, this equates to anaverage savings of 17,718,414 gallons annually; and,this is a 45% savings in blow-down water. Includes tables, figures.
